Circumplex Model
A model describing human emotions as existing in a two-dimensional space, with levels of arousal and valence defining the axes.
Valence
The intrinsic attractiveness or averseness of an event, object, or situation.
Arousal
A physiological and psychological state of being awake or reactive to stimuli, involving the activation of certain physiological pathways and cognitive processes.
Two-factor Theory
A psychological theory suggesting emotions are based on physiological arousal and cognitive labels.
